Аннотация:The experimental data on the chemical composition of galactic cosmic rays (GCR) are analysed in the energy range between approximate to10 MeV/nucl and approximate toPeV. The lower part of the energy range corresponds to the so-called anomalous cosmic rays (ACR). These particles with low charge values can easily penetrate through the Earth's magnetic field and after charge-exchange with neutrals of the Earth's atmosphere increase their charge states to full stripping. As a result of satellite experiments it was shown, that these secondary particles can become trapped in the geomagnetic field and form a radiation belt. Below a short survey of the experimental results which led to this discovery is given.
